Like all schools, DigitalCrafts adapted to the COVID-19 pandemic by transitioning all on-site classes to online instruction in March. The online experience has been incredible, but we understand that local students like to get out of the house sometimes as well. To that end, we offer an optionally "hybrid" experience, coupling the flexibility of online instruction with on-site teaching assistants and a community of peers.

Here's how it works: lead instructors teach our classes remotely. This ensures that instructors are able to focus on all students equally, as opposed to balancing attention between on-site and online classmates. You may take the entire class online if you wish (most common approach), but our physical locations will also be open to those who want to work alongside peers and TAs. For students streaming class on-site, we'll have face masks, cleaning supplies, and spread out workstations.
